A toilet is a fixture that either seals or it leaks — and in a humid Florida bath, a slow leak rots the subfloor before you ever see it. We inspect the closet flange, set a fresh wax or wax-free seal, dry-fit so the bowl never rocks, and leak-check with repeated flushes on every set and reset. New floor going in? We pull the toilet, you tile, and we reset it at the new height.
